This book offers a comprehensive look into the life of the late Reverend Mr. David Brainerd, focusing on his work as a missionary and pastor. It is primarily based on his personal diary and other private writings, providing an intimate account of his experiences and reflections. The narrative covers his mission to the Indians, his role in the Honourable Society in Scotland, and his pastorate in New Jersey. The book also includes details of his early life and his untimely death at the age of 30.
